#a45699 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#a45699 is composed of 64.3% red, 33.7%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 47.6% magenta, 6.7% yellow and 35.7% black. It has a hue angle of 308.5 degrees, a saturation of 31.2% and a lightness of 49%. #a45699 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ffacff with #490033. Closest websafe color is: #996699.

Shades and Tints of #a45699

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0509 is the darkest color, while #fdfc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#a45699

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7c7d is the less saturated color, while #f109d0 is the most saturated one.
